The Perfect Addition To Your Kato Super Chief Passenger Car Set
My kit arrived in 2 weeks from Japan. The instructions were in English as well as Japanese. With a little tutoring from YouTube, I found these lights easy to install in my Kato Super Chief Passenger Car set. It was necessary; however, to shorten the light diffuser for the Vista Valley car due to the outside lights already installed. For those who found that they needed to press on the car to make the lights work, you need to redo your installation. Most likely you have inserted the light diffuser too far back and have created pressure against the light unit. You may also have bent one or both sets of contact strips. If the light is not being sent all the way to the other end of the car, the light diffuser is either upside down or too far away from the LED. When properly installed, these lights are excellent. I did not use the color filter because I liked the color of the light as is. These filters require removing the light board from the plastic unit for insertion. This is very hard in N scale. I wouldn't bother if I were you.

Brilliantly engineered, just takes some patience
When installed correctly, these look great. They cast an even light throughout the cabin, and everything has obviously been very well engineered and machined. I have them on a DCC layout, though apparently they work on DC layouts just as well. It will probably take you about 15 minutes for the first car, and then 2-3 minutes for each one after that. For me, I found the following to be helpful: 1) On the lamp portion, give the pins a slight bend so they have some "spring" into the metal contact strips. This will also help hold everything in place. 2) Pay attention so how the lightboard goes in place. The light is in the back of the car, and the front of the top (which you remove to install the lighting it) is marked with an arrow (at least it was on my Amtrak Intercities). The light panel should snap, or at least sit in place, when it is seated correctly. 3) Consider putting a small piece of electrical tape underneath the lamp piece. Just like 1cm x 1/2cm, enough to block light shining down on those first two rows of seats. With this in place, the lighting across the car is much more even. The kit also contains six (and exactly six) orange pieces of plastic which can be mounted on the lamp piece to help diffuse and "warm" the color a bit. The effect is subtle, but I think it more closely matches the lighting I've seen on the rails, so I'd recommend at least giving them a try.

Difficult to install, disappointing results
This kit is poorly designed and the results were extremely disappointing. I tried to install the lights in my Kato Superliner cars, and after struggling to get it installed correctly, they just looked awful. The kit comes with these little orange lenses to make the LEDs less blue, but they should really come already installed, because they only help a little, and they are nearly impossible to get in place. You have to take apart the light assembly the put them in, and they’re about the size of a fingernail clipping, but there’s nothing to hold it in place while you put the light back together. The main issue is that there is only one LED, and it gets installed at one end of the car. There is a diffuser that gets installed in the roof, but the Superliner cars only have two of the three tabs to hold it in, so there is nothing to hold it in alignment with the light. Maybe it would look better if the diffuser was perfectly aligned with the LED, but I doubt it would evenly distribute the light throughout the car. If you’re okay with your train looking like it’s lit from one end by a single light, then save yourself the money and just buy a pack of LEDs.
